Here are 64 teams who play single elimination tournaments, hence6 rounds, and you have to predict all the winners in all 63 games. your scoreis then computed as follows: 32 points for correctly predicting the final winner,16 points for each correct finalist, and so on, down to 1 point of every correctlypredicted winner for the first round. (the maximum number of points you canget is thus 192.) knowing nothing about any team, you flip fair coins to decideevery one of your 63 bets. compute the expected number of points.
